Can Facebook Fans Fill a Football Ground?

Being an Ipswich Town fan the new year has been one of excitement, expectation management and intrigue. In the FA and Carling Cup we had high calibre opposition in the form of Chelsea and Arsenal. For all of these games including the away legs the support was amazing, including a circa 30,000 attendance at Portman Road. It got me wondering why and how you get the atmosphere on a more regular basis.

One obvious answer is obviously get promoted, however being 17th in the Championship this would be quite an achievement this season and would fans pay (possibly more) to see a team potentially struggle in the Premiership? The Championship still provides excitement and is an incredibly competitive league, Premier League would be amazing but personally I’d rather be a “good” Championship team than a “Poor” Premier League side.

The slightly less obvious answer to me lies in Social Media. Ipswich has a following of 8,800 fans on Facebook. The group is very active on a match day and people are always giving their opinions as to how the club could be improved. What I want to know is what could be done to get some of these Online followers to follow the club at Portman Road. Some of these followers are overseas, others may not be able to afford the price of a ticket but is there the ability to work together to fill the ground for a Championship game? Ipswich do have four offers throughout the season where up to four tickets can be purchased for £10 per ticket.

I discussed the above with Matt Phelan, Director of 4Ps about whether season ticket supporters on Facebook would be willing to make these additional £10 tickets available to fans to make a match more affordable. I’m not overly wealthy myself but I am willing to do my bit and I’m going to give away 4 tickets (£40).

If our average attendance is for arguments sake around 20,000, my four tickets will increase attendance by 0.02% which doesn’t sound a lot but, however if a further 250 (3%) of our 8,000 odd season ticket holders were able to sell their allocation of four tickets to other’s that’d see another 1000 fans at Portman Road an increase of 5%.

So, over the next few weeks I’ll be pushing our Facebook Group and hopefully Ipswich Town can be one of the first Championship clubs whose fans use Facebook to fill up Portman Road.
